Ultrasonic Metering Meets Environmental Challenges

Ultrasonic flow meter Thermal Mass Flow Meters are a critical tool in helping address the planet’s environmental challenges, and have been employed in a variety of applications dedicated to reducing carbon emissions associated with Greenhouse Gas Emissions. Many Greenhouse Gas Protocols such as the Landfill Project Protocol, the US Livestock Project Protocol, and the Organic Waste Project Protocol as well as the KYOTO Protocol provide mechanisms that require measurement of Greenhouse Gases. These include Certified Emission Reductions (CER), a credit system, and the Clean Development Mechanism (CDM), which encourages investment in sustainable development projects that reduce emissions. For example, decomposition of livestock waste on farms results in vast sums of Methane naturally venting to the atmosphere. However, by capturing this Methane (CH4) with an anaerobic digester, the biochemical reaction converts the CH4 into a mix of 65% Methane and 35% CO2. Since CH4 is 21 times more detrimental than CO2 as a Greenhouse Gas, the result is a net reduction in GHG emissions.
Ultrasonic Metering helps quantify the emissions that are saved by measuring the mass flow rate, even at very low flows, and by providing a very easy way to conduct the required periodic calibration field check with its unique In-Situ Calibration procedure.
